Maggiora and Ghilotti INC, A General Engineering Contractor in San Rafael, CA
Maggiora and Ghilotti INC operating as a corporation holds an active California contractor license (CSLB #226767), valid through Mar 31, 2027. First issued in 1964, the license has been on the CSLB roster for 62 years. It carries 8 CSLB classifications: A General Engineering Contractor, B General Building Contractor, C-8 Concrete Contractor, C-12 Earthwork and Paving Contractor, C-21 Building Moving / Demolition Contractor, C-32 Parking and Highway Improvement Contractor, C-34 Pipeline Contractor, and C-42 Sanitation System Contractor. Records show an active surety bond on file with Ohio Casualty Insurance Company (the) and active workers' compensation coverage from Travelers Property Casualty Company of America. The business is based in San Rafael, in Marin County, California.
